  • Kapitel XXVIII
    Fortsetzung

    Sanza
    Als Lsakhamichand zu Mittag aß, bekam er von einem Devotee Weizenpudding (sanza) als prasada. Er freute sich darüber. Am nächsten Tag erwartete er es wieder, bekam aber nichts. Er war begierig, es noch einmal zu bekommen. Nach drei Tagen, zur Zeit des Mittags-Arati, fragte Bapusaheb Jog Baba, was er als naivedya bringen solle. Baba sagte ihm, er solle Sanza bringen. Daraufhin brachten die Devotees zwei große Töpfe voll Sanza. Lakhamichand war sehr hungrig, außerdem hatte er Rückenschmerzen. Baba sagte zu ihm: "Es ist gut, dass du hungrig bist, nimm Sanza gegen deinen Hunger und etwas Medizin für die Schmerzen in deinem Rücken." Wieder war er bass erstaunt, dass Baba seine Gedanken lesen konnte und sie aussprach. Wie allwissend Er doch war!

  • Chapter 28

    Sanza

    At noon when Lakhamichand was sitting for meals he got some sanza (wheat-pudding) from a devotee as Prasad. He was pleased to have it. Next day also he expected it, but got nothing. So, he was anxious to get it again. Then on the third day at the noon Arati time, Bapusaheb Jog asked Baba, what naivedya he should bring. Baba told him to bring sanza. Then the Bhaktas brought two big potfuls of sanza. Lakshamichand was very hungry and there was some pain in his back. Then Baba said to him - "It is good that you are hungry, take sanza and some medicine for the pain in the back." He was again wonderstruck to see that Baba again read his mind and spoke out what was passing therein. How omniscient was He!
